OtagoNet Governing Committee
A Governing Committee oversees the OtagoNet Joint Venture and is made up of representatives from the network owners, The Power Company Ltd and Electricity Invercargill Ltd.
Their role includes determining policy; approving the Strategic Plan, Business Plan and Asset Management Plan; monitoring performance, reporting to shareholders and ensuring that the network complies with relevant legislation.

Douglas Fraser BSc (Chemistry) CFInstD
Doug farms sheep and dairy cows on 595 hectares in Western Southland.
He is a member of the OtagoNet Joint Venture governing committee, chair of The Power Company Ltd, a director of PowerNet Ltd and Electricity Southland Ltd. He was also chair of Otago Power Services Ltd until its amalgamation with PowerNet Ltd in 2016.
Previous governance roles include NZ Wool Board, Wools of NZ, Woolpro and AgITO.
Doug is a chartered fellow of the Institute of Directors.
Donald Nicolson
Don has been a member of the OtagoNet Joint Venture governing committee since 2017. He is currently chair of PowerNet Ltd, a director of The Power Company Ltd and a trustee on the Environomics (NZ) Trust.
From 1999 until 2011, Don was a Trustee on the Southland Electric Power Supply Consumer Trust.
While farming, active involvement in agri-business advocacy saw him hold many roles in the primary sector culminating as the National President of Federated Farmers of New Zealand from 2008 until 2011.
Don is a member of the Institute of Directors.
Sarah Brown LLB BA CFInstD
Sarah joined the OtagoNet Joint Venture governing committee in November 2018. She is a director for PowerNet Ltd, Electricity Invercargill Ltd and Electricity Southland Ltd.
Sarah is on the Provincial Growth Fund Advisory Panel and is a past project manager for the Southland Regional Development Agency.
Sarah practiced as a commercial lawyer and now works as an independent company director. She is currently a director of PGG Wrightson Ltd.
Sarah is a chartered fellow of the Institute of Directors.
